Why septic is different in Sevier County

Sevier County is a mid-sized county of roughly 101,342 people, and an estimated 30% of its homes run on a septic system instead of municipal sewer. Around Sevierville and the surrounding area, the ground is thin cherty silt loams and clay residuum over fractured limestone (central basin) grading to deeper, well-drained highland rim silt loams — often slow over clay residuum and shallow bedrock in the basin; better on the highland rim where soils are deeper — which matters more than most homeowners realize: Thin soils over limestone severely limit drainfield depth and treatment; many basin lots need engineered/alternative systems or extra acreage to find adequate soil The water table is highly variable due to karst; perched water in clay over bedrock, with rapid conduit flow underneath, and Effluent reaching bedrock fractures gets little filtration before entering the karst aquifer, so soil depth and sinkhole avoidance dominate permit approval Wet winter/spring saturates shallow soils; summer droughts can crack clay and stress fields From Sevierville outward, the practical takeaway is the same: local soil and groundwater — not just tank size — decide how often a system needs service and what a repair will cost. Soil & drainage
Thin cherty silt loams and clay residuum over fractured limestone (Central Basin) grading to deeper, well-drained Highland Rim silt loams — Thin soils over limestone severely limit drainfield depth and treatment; many basin lots need engineered/alternative systems or extra acreage to find adequate soil
Water table & flooding
Highly variable due to karst; perched water in clay over bedrock, with rapid conduit flow underneath. Effluent reaching bedrock fractures gets little filtration before entering the karst aquifer, so soil depth and sinkhole avoidance dominate permit approval
Climate stress
Humid subtropical, four-season; warm humid summers, cool winters, ~48-52 in rainfall Wet winter/spring saturates shallow soils; summer droughts can crack clay and stress fields
Housing age
An estimated 28% of Sevier County homes were built before 1980 — older tanks and undersized drainfields are common and worth checking.

Local rules in Sevier County

Permitting authority: Local authorized agent / county health department in Sevier County, under Tennessee Department of Environment and Conservation (TDEC), Division of Water Resources.

  • Sinkhole and karst-feature setbacks are strictly enforced; fields cannot discharge toward closed depressions
  • Shallow-soil lots frequently require engineered alternative or drip-dispersal systems with operating permits
